Job Description

OE Intern/ Co-Op position available immediately at Keysight Technologies, Inc.

Keysight Technologies leads many fronts from cutting-edge technology & product research and development.  This R&D OE internship opportunity will join the team that leads for Optical Metrology, Laser Interferometry and Electronics products from concept design to full scale of production.

As an Optical Engineer in our R&D System Design Group, you will be involved with –

  • Technology ideas and production designs for precision optical interferometer and position sensing
  • Side-by-side work with experienced design engineers to explore optics metrology measurement setup, wavefront characterization, hands-on build of new optical interferometers
  • Performance analysis over design tolerance using simulation of wave propagation, ray tracing or precision mechanical simulation tools
  • Technical interpretation from customer specs or requirements into internal design guideline, standards, or preliminary specifications for producing high-quality optics components and assemblies
  • Interfacing with R&D, Program Mgmt., Supply-Chain, internal Manufacturing to define manufacturing processes and assembly flow for effective launch of new products
  • Collecting data, running analytics, creating reports, and documentation of various processes, yield metrics and results

Job Qualifications

  • Ph.D. student, Postdoc or equivalent in Optics Engineering, Applied Physics, Electrical Engineering, Mechanical Engineering or Materials Science are all welcome
  • One or more of the following research areas are required from geometrical optics simulation, photonics circuitry design, laser development, spectroscopy, and/or precision optical metrology research
  • Proficiency in various programming or simulation tools of Zemax, Code-V, CREO, Solidworks, MatLab, Python, etc.
